Martha Tay Adams
Martha Tay Adams, 81, passed
away Thursday morning, Feb. 7,
2013 at her residence in Walnut
Springs. Funeral services were
held Saturday, Feb. 9, at the Walnut
Springs Baptist Church with
Brady Dempsey and Chaplain Steve
Durbin officiating. Interment was in
the Oak Grove Cemetery in Walnut
Springs.
Mrs. Adams was born Sept. 8, 1931 in Philadelphia,
Miss., in the Bond Community, to Oscar E. Daniels and
Emma Sue McKay Daniels. On Sept. 1, 1956 she married
Billy Joe Adams.
She was a homemaker and a member of the Walnut
Springs Baptist Church. She and her husband lived in Angleton,
for nearly 40 years until moving to Walnut Springs
in 1990.
